What immediate actions is the Greek government taking to mitigate the risks associated with future seismic activity near Santorini?
Recent seismic activity near Santorini has raised concerns about potential future earthquakes. The Greek government is responding by developing a preventative plan, including an operational strategy for emergencies and citizen preparedness training. This is a positive step, but concerns remain about the adequacy of the plan and the potential impact on tourism.
How does the government's response to the Santorini situation reflect broader issues regarding disaster preparedness and economic priorities in Greece?
The situation highlights the need for a national strategy for disaster preparedness, moving beyond reactive responses to proactive planning. The focus on Santorini, due to its economic importance, offers an opportunity to establish a model for other regions. This includes educating citizens on self-protection and preparing for evacuations and protecting vulnerable groups.
What are the long-term implications of Greece's economic reliance on tourism in light of the potential for natural disasters, and what alternative strategies could be considered?
The government's response reflects a prioritization of tourism, a critical sector of the Greek economy. The scale of this response might reveal underlying economic vulnerabilities. Future seismic events could necessitate a broader discussion about sustainable economic diversification beyond tourism to reduce the country's risk exposure and dependence on a single industry.

Framing Bias

The framing emphasizes the potential economic impact of an earthquake on Santorini's tourism, setting the tone early in the piece. While acknowledging the need for preparedness and human safety, the economic concerns are highlighted repeatedly, potentially influencing the reader to prioritize economic considerations over purely humanitarian ones. Bias by Omission

The article focuses heavily on the potential impact of a Santorini earthquake on tourism, potentially neglecting the broader societal and economic consequences for the island's residents beyond the tourism sector. While the human element is mentioned, a deeper exploration of the potential displacement, long-term economic hardship, and social disruption faced by non-tourism related inhabitants is missing. The article also omits discussion of broader national seismic preparedness beyond Santorini.
